The Cadenhall audio waveform preview service renders thumbnails from uploaded tracks and signs each preview bundle so clients can verify integrity. During the ceremony, carefully confirm that the preview signing key has been rotated, that the Osprey render farm accepted the new key, and that a test waveform validates end to end. Do not skip the validation render — a bad key silently breaks every preview. If rotation fails and the keystore locks, recover it using the passphrase recorded immediately below.

vault phrase of yaguf-hahaf = druath-holix

## Approvals: Formula Sandboxing

Heads up, support folks: any user-supplied formula in Gridlet now runs inside the sandbox runner, so weird spreadsheet macros can't touch customer data. If a customer asks to whitelist a function that the sandbox blocks, don't promise anything — that requires a formal approval. All sandbox exception requests must be signed off by one person.

account owner for bahif-yageg: Eliath Ulair Quenvan Kasok

# Service Accounts — Canary Gating (Lanternwick Deploys)

Canary promotion is gated by the `svc-canary-gate` account. Rules: canary must hold 5% traffic for 30 min with error rate < 0.5% before the gate opens. The gate service queries metrics via the Pellhorn internal API; reviewers should confirm no PR bypasses the gate account. The account authenticates to Pellhorn with the key below.

app token of hawif-kafof = kto15_B3AN0KfpZRy4TLc